VACUOLES
Some animals cells may have one to a few small fluid filled vacuoles.. Plants cells in general possess one or a few large vacuoles. Vacuoles of animals cells arise from golgi complex and are hence a part of the cytoplasmic endomembrane system . Obviously, these are bound by the same trilaminar units membrane these serve for storage and transport of dissolved nutritive secretory excretoty substances . and for the maintenance of an intracellular turgor pressure some freshwater animals cells possess one two or a few contractile vacuoles for osmoregulation such a vacuole is bound by a simple and delicate condensation membrane different from typical unit membrane.
